QUOTE(luvjiajia @ May 27 2015, 02:56 PM) Jasmine Food Corporation Sdn Bhd Depending on how long you have worked, 8 days could be a violation of the Labor Act:..no salary increment for sales staff (even work for 9 years) ..no chances for promotion to higher position ..8 days annual leave ..no annual bonus ..OT everyday til 7-8pm ..expect sales staff to work on weekend ..heavy politic 60E. (1) An employee shall be entitled to paid annual leave of : (a) eight days for every twelve months of continuous service with the same employer if he has been employed by that employer for a period of less than two years; (b) twelve days for every twelve months of continuous service with the same employer if he has been employed by that employer for a period of two years or more but less than five years; and (c ) sixteen days for every twelve months of continuous service with the same employer if he has been employed by that employer for a period of five years or more; and if he has not completed twelve months of continuous service with the same employer during the year in which his contract of service terminates, his entitlement to paid annual leave shall be in direct proportion to the number of completed months of service: You should report to the Labor Department if you are getting 8 days if you have been service for more than 2 years. |
